Tailoring / feedback

  • Emanuelemeier
  • Emanuelemeier's Avatar Topic Author
  • Visitor
  • Visitor
4 years 4 months ago #98127 by Emanuelemeier
Emanuelemeier created the topic: Tailoring / feedback
Ciao a tutti,

sono nuovo del forum, per cui spero abbiate pietà di me..

Il mio problema é il seguente:

il mio questionario comprende una batteria di 20 domande (tipo "array" con "flexible labels questions"). Ho assegnato alle "sub-questions" i valori 1,2,3,...,20, idem per quanto riguarda le opzioni di risposta. In questo modo, tramite Expression Manager posso calcolare la somma delle risposte alle varie domande come nell'esempio seguente

--> {sum(tab_1.NAOK,tab_2.NAOK,tab_3.NAOK,tab_4.NAOK)}

a questo punto vorrei poter dare un feedback alle persone che hanno risposto al questionario. Ora, la formula inserita é corretta e mi permette di recuperare un valore (somma in questo caso); a questo, a seconda del valore ottenuto vorrei inviare un feedback "personalizzato" (del tipo --> se il valore ottenuto é > 10 .... allora......) ho provato {if(sum(tab_1.NAOK,tab_2.NAOK,tab_3.NAOK,tab_4.NAOK)) < 10, 'gatto'} ma niente, non riesco a trovare una soluzione.

Grazie mille per l'eventuale risposta.

Ciao

Emanuele

Please Log in to join the conversation.

More
4 years 4 months ago #98134 by lfanfoni
lfanfoni replied the topic: Tailoring / feedback
Per mandare un feedback tipo alert alla fine di un gruppo forse è meglio usare le Valutazioni , anche combinate con domande di tipo Equazione, dove puoi mettere una espressione tipo la tua, e magari mettendoli nascosta.
Se invece la fai visibile, la domanda Equazione mostrerà sempre il valore in base alla condizione impostata.
La tua sintassi mi sembra corretta, ma sono in vacanza e non la posso cesare.
Facci sapere

Please Log in to join the conversation.

Start now!

Just create your account and start using Limesurvey today.

Register now
Join our Newsletter!